Windows 8 - Launcher can't download remote file/Bootstrap fails

Tried several times to launch the game with the new launcher, but everytime I get a report saying that it is "Unable to download remote file." and I should "Check your internet connection/proxy settings."
It says: FATAL ERROR: net.minecraft.bootstrap.FatalBootstrapError: Unable to download while being forced
at net.minecraft.bootstrap.Bootstrap.execute(Bootstrap.java:82)
at net.minecraft.bootstrap.Bootstrap.main(Bootstrap.java:361)

and asks me to restart.

I know how to fix it ! 100 % ! (If you have ESET antivirus)
Go to the antivirus and click options, then Advanced settings (something like that) I dont know what actually writes because my computer is not in English version! Then go to HTTP, HTTPS and choose Don't check HTTPS protocol and click apply !
